Caseta de Cintas from Berja is a climb in the region Andalusia. It is 2.8 mi long and bridges 801 ft of vertical ascent with an average gradient of 5.5%, resulting in a difficulty score of 142. The top of the ascent is located at 1565 ft above sea level. Climbfinder users shared 3 reviews of this climb and uploaded 0 photos.

Road name: A-1175

A very satisfying hill. The gradient is constant throughout and the road is maintained in good condition. I think there was a minor renovation between 2022 and 2023, which further improved the riding conditions. At the top, it is worth stopping to admire the panoramic view.

Southern exposure and no shade - don't forget your water bottle! The nearest place to refill is really far away.

Caseta de Cintas can be cycled from 2 sides. Caseta de Cintas from Berja is the most popular side, but the summit can also be reached via Caseta de Cintas from Presa de Benínar.

You don't need special gearing for Caseta de Cintas from Berja. The slope isn't long or steep enough to require much shifting down. You can conquer this climb on power alone. However, a compact gearing system with a smallest front chainring of 34 and largest rear sprocket of 28 or 30 is always nice if you enjoy cycling uphill. This helps maintain a smooth cadence.

Caseta de Cintas from Berja is a 4th-category climb. A sprint to the top is usually not an option, and untrained riders will definitely feel it in their legs. For trained cyclists, it is a great training climb.
